Charlie Hayes was drafted by the San Francisco Giants in the third round of the 1983 draft. He played for several teams during his 13 year career,but is known for the last out catch of the 1996 world series when he was on the New York Yankees.He was one of the best line drive hitter at his position . Charlie also was an underated third baseman who excel on defense with his cat like quickness and a powerful arm.Charlie is a guy who believe you can do and be whatever you want, with hard work.To contact Charlie call 281-357-4330.

Jay Andrews started his career by leading the City of Houston in hitting his senior year at M.B. Smiley High School. Jay was drafted in 1989 by the Kansas City Royals. He was a farm hand in the Royals organization till 1992. Jay played in the Texas - Louisiana League from 1994 to 1997. In 1994 he was MVP for the Alexandria Aces Professional Baseball Team. In 1995 Jay made it to the Majors with the San Diego Padres. Now Jay is a Counselor having recieved his Masters of Arts in the Fall of 2004. You can contact Jay Andrews by calling (281)357-4330
